Meristation
June 26, 2014
Leaving the Musou style for an Action-RPG style mixed with Hack 'n Slash, Luffy and the whole gang return in a game with a varied gameplay and different mechanics where the sum of its all parts bring a nice experience, but far from the bests of their respective genres. With great elements like the Coliseum Mode, Unlimited World R is about all for the fans, the ones and only that will appreciate all the reference of the story, characters, relations and places in its whole extension.

Game World Navigator Magazine
August 21, 2014
Numerous combo chains are simply useless – dummy-enemies could be scattered effortlessly. If you are really tired from crowd pummeling you can combine efforts with two other characters to depopulate surrounding area quickly. Bosses are the only worthy opponents, especially those who greatly exceed Luffy in size.
PSX Extreme
July 23, 2014
Red has its flaws. The story doesn’t really impress, the combat can be tricky, the locations could’ve been much more interesting, and you can’t fight against a friend. It’s also not the most technically accomplished title you’ll ever play. At the same time, what it offers is a solid fun factor, which you can enjoy even if you’re not a fan of the series.

Eurogamer Italy
June 23, 2014
One Piece Unlimited World Red is a simple porting of a Nintendo 3DS game developed for more powerful consoles such as PS3, Wii U and PlayStation Vita. Despite the blurry graphics, the game is still pretty solid, with interesting features and great original characters. If you’re looking for a good adventure you can buy this game, but if from a One Piece game you are asking for good graphics ad shiny action, just stick with Pirate Warriors 2.
